Bike components
Frame
Frame
Specialized SL4 FACT 10r carbon, FACT construction, shaped/tapered 1-1/8"" to size-specific lower head tube, compact race design, Zertz, internal cable routing, carbon OSBB
Suspension Fork
Specialized FACT carbon, size-specific taper, disc mount
Drivetrain
Rear Derailleur
Shimano Dura-Ace, 11-speed
Front Derailleur
Shimano Dura-Ace, 11-speed, braze-on
Shift Levers
Shimano 685, 11-speed
Cassette
Shimano Dura-Ace, 11-speed, 11-28t
Crank
Specialized Pro, 50/34T
Chain
Shimano Dura-Ace, 11-speed
Pedals
Nylon, loose ball bearings, w/ reflectors
Wheels
Rims
Fulcrum Racing S-19 Disc Light
Tires
S-Works Turbo, 120TPI, folding bead, BlackBelt protection, 700x26mm
Brakes
Brakes
Shimano BR-785, hydraulic disc, Ice-Tech resin pads w/ fins
Cockpit
Stem
Specialized Pro SL, alloy, 4-bolt
Handlebar
Specialized Expert, shallow drop, alloy, 123mm drop, 75mm reach
Headset
1-1/8"" upper, size-specific lower, stainless steel cartridge bearings, 20mm carbon cone spacer, w/ 20mm carbon spacers
Seat
Saddle
Body Geometry Phenom Pro, carbon rails, 143mm
Seatpost
Specialized CG-R, FACT carbon, single bolt, 27.2mm

Overview of components
Fork material
When it comes to the fork, this bike has a carbon one, so, its weight is considerably lighter than one made out of steel. However, they cost a bit more than steel forks.
Wheels
When leaving the production line, the Roubaix SL4 Pro Disc model has 700c aluminum wheels. There is no doubt, that 700c wheels are very popular on all road bike models. However, while they give you great speed and control, these wheels are not so bump-friendly.
Brakes
When you want to stop the bike in time, the brakes are vital. The Roubaix SL4 Pro Disc has Hydraulic Disc brakes. With Hydraulic Disc brakes, you’ll be able to stop on a dime, even in wet or icy conditions. To sum up, your safety is in good hands.
